Low Voltage Drive Board
Features
Connects to the Controller board and has a power stage that can drive drive motors up to 48V and 20A.
Drives 2 motors simultaneously
High frequency drive stage implemented with
ADI isolated gate drivers
Supported motor types
Integrated over current protection
Reverse voltage protection
Current and Voltage measurement using isolated ADCs
BEMF zero cross detection for sensorless control of PMSM or BLDC motors
Separate voltage supplies for the 2 motors so that the motors don’t influence each other

Key Parts
Measurement |
AD7401A | 5 kV rms, isolated 2nd order Sigma-Delta modulator |
AD8207 | Zero drift, high voltage, bidirectional difference amplifier |
AD8251 | 24 MHz rail-to-rail dual op amp |
AD8630 | Zero drift, single-supply, rail-to-rail quad op amp |
Power |
ADuM5000 | isoPower® integrated isolated dc-to-dc converter |
ADP1621 | Constant-frequency, current-mode step-up dc/dc controller |
ADP2301 | 1.2 A, 20 V, 1.4 MHz non-synchronous step-down switching regulator |
ADP7102 | 20 V, 300 mA, low noise, CMOS LDO |
MOSFET Drivers |
ADuM5230 | Isolated half-bridge driver with integrated high-side supply |
IRS2336DSTRPBF | High voltage 3 phase gate driver IC |

Switches
Emergency Stop Switch
S2 is a latching emergency stop switch.
If triggered the supply for the power stage is turned off.
Led DS3 indicates the state of the power stage.

Motor Driver Interface
The IRS2336D Three Phase Gate Driver IC has the following interface signals features:
3 pairs of complementary PWM signals with inverted logic
PWM frequency up to 150
kHz
Hardware integrated dead-time protection
Enable signal to start / stop the driver
Fault signal from the driver
